脱方是小方坯连铸常见的质量缺陷,一般认为结晶器磨损严重,钢水在结晶器内冷却不均匀,以及二冷喷嘴状况不佳,二次冷却不均匀等是脱方的主要原因。分析了新疆八一钢铁股份有限公司(以下简称八钢)第一炼钢厂2号连铸机HRB335钢连铸坯脱方的成因:一是HRB335钢水过热度较高,相比过热度较低的HPB235,其坯壳厚度比HPB235的薄,坯壳厚度越薄,出结晶器后液芯长度较长,铸坯就容易变形,出现脱方的概率越大。二是喷淋管不能满足均匀冷却的要求,增大铸坯脱方概率。应对措施:增大二次冷却强度,将HRB335钢的比给水量由1.73 L/kg增加到1.83 L/kg;侧弧喷淋管支管长度由172 mm缩短到127 mm。采取上述措施后,脱方废品率大幅下降。同时,对脱方量在允差范围内的小方坯,采用控制轧制,结果表明:通过控制轧制可以对脱方较轻钢坯进行纠正。
Squared off is a common quality defects of continuous casting billet, the mold is generally considered serious wear and tear, molten steel cooling in the mold uneven, and the second cooling nozzle is not good, secondary cooling is the main reason for the uneven off. The causes of the striping of HRB335 steel continuous casting billet of No. 2 continuous casting machine at No. 1 Steel Plant of Xinjiang Bayi Iron & Steel Co., Ltd. (hereinafter referred to as Bayi Iron & Steel Co., Ltd.) were analyzed: firstly HRB335 steel had higher degree of superheating than low degree of superheat Of the HPB235, the thickness of its billet HPB235 thinner, the thinner the thickness of the shell, out of the mold longer after the liquid core, the billet is easy to deformation, the greater the probability of off-side. Second, the spray pipe can not meet the requirements of uniform cooling, increasing the probability of casting off square. Countermeasures: Increasing the secondary cooling strength, increasing the specific water supply of HRB335 steel from 1.73 L / kg to 1.83 L / kg; the length of the branch pipe of side arc sprinkler pipe shorten from 172 mm to 127 mm. Take the above measures, tripartite rejection rate dropped significantly. At the same time, the controlled rolling of the billet with the off-square within the allowable deviation shows that the lighter steel strip can be corrected by controlled rolling.
